Lejaren Hiller

About

Lejaren Hiller (b. 1924-02-23 in New York City; d. 1994-01-26 in Buffalo/New York) was an American composer, founder of University Of Illinois Experimental Music Studios in 1958. Hiller's notable pupils included composers James Fulkerson, Larry Lake, Ilza Nogueira, David Rosenboom, Bernadette Speach and James Tenney.
